Wheel Bolts problem #1

Consumer states while driving at 55 mph the left rear wheel stud broke and the tire fell off and the consumer could not control the vehicle, this is the third time the vehicle has had this problem. Contacted dealer.

Wheel Rim problem #2

Engine was knocking and making a ticking noise, brakes were making a squeak/ loud noise, dealership is aware of problem. Consumer stated that the vehicle pulls to the right and steering wheel wobbles, also rim was replaced due to it being bent.

Wheel problem #3

1997 Subaru Legacy outback. Came out to my parked vehicle with the right front tire flat due to part of the suspension spring being snapped and sticking into inside of the tire. Spring was intact when I parked it. Frightening to think if that had happened while driving on the highway of which I was the day before this happened.
